Since they want something dragged slowly on the bottom, you can also try threading a 5" white grub onto a 1/2oz bare football jig. Also try finesse jigs, and don't shy away from hair jigs dragged on the bottom too. Good luck!- Bass Pro Shops Master Catalog...??????

- My Safari browser has slowed up in the last few days (but it may just be my DSL service)
Clearing cache works if you're seeing errors. Not so much for improving speed. If you're browser is slowing down, I recommend closing the browser, doing the ctrl+alt+delete routine, clicking "task manager", and then manually closing the browser from there. Better yet, reboot your computer. Often times browsers exhibit memory leaks, which can bog them down over time without restarting. Doing the above will clear that.- 12lb tatsu on a Tatula CT

Get a 7' 1" MH rod with a reel that has a gear ratio between 6.5:1 and 7.3:1. That's an all-purpose setup you can use for jigs, T-rigged worms/creature baits, spinnerbaits, buzzbaits, and a whole lot more.- Prayers for those affected by the storms last night
